Understanding Fall Safety: A Complete Guide to Working at Height

Working at heights can be risky, and ensuring the safety of yourself and your team is paramount. Our detailed Working at Heights Course equips you with the skills necessary to avoid fall hazards effectively. This program covers a wide range of topics, including personal protective gear, risk assessment, safe work practices, and emergency procedures. Through hands-on training, you'll gain the confidence and competence to consistently perform your duties at height.

  • At the end of this course, you will be able to:
  • Recognize potential fall hazards in a variety of work environments.
  • Utilize the appropriate fall protection equipment for specific tasks.
  • Deploy and inspect fall arrest systems correctly.
  • Perform thorough risk assessments before commencing any work at height.

Advanced Skills for On-Site Work at Height|

Working at heights presents unique challenges that demand a comprehensive understanding of safety procedures and technical skills. Successful on-site training equips workers with the competence necessary to conduct their tasks safely and efficiently in elevated environments. A well-structured program will address a variety of essential topics, such as:

  • Risk assessment and mitigation strategies
  • Personal fall arrest systems
  • Rigorous equipment maintenance
  • Clear signaling procedures
  • First aid for falls

Ensuring Team Safety: Comprehensive High-Risk Operations Training

Working off the ground presents inherent risks. To efficiently mitigate these perils, comprehensive training is paramount. Allocating in a robust working at uneven surfaces program emphasizes your commitment to employee safety and compliance.

A comprehensive training initiative should encompass theoretical instruction, field exercises, and ongoing monitoring. Participants need to understand proper safety measures techniques, equipment inspection, and emergency procedures.

Regular refreshers and realistic scenarios help reinforce best practices and develop a culture of safety. Remember, a safe work environment is not merely a goal but an ongoing commitment that requires constant attention and effort.
